Versatile Motion and Confident Cutting Control
The robot laser cutter moves smoothly across complex paths, giving manufacturers a stable tool for handling both simple and intricate shapes. With 6-Axis Flexible Cutting capability, it reaches angles traditional machines cannot, offering better throughput and improved part consistency.
Applications:
The robot laser cutter stands out by shifting from basic flat-sheet work to 3D processing with ease.
1. True multi-dimensional cutting capability
Moving beyond two-dimensional limits, it works on curved panels, shaped tubes, stamped components, and irregular contours. Industries relying on the robotic arm laser cutter-such as automotive, aerospace, and equipment manufacturing-gain reliable performance across varied materials.
2. Efficient workflow with fewer setups
The robot laser cutter uses a six-axis robotic arm that adjusts orientation freely, letting operators finish more tasks without constant repositioning. As 6-Axis Flexible Cutting covers more angles per cycle, the machine reduces fixture changes and shortens preparation time.
3. Clean edges and consistent quality
Its fiber laser delivers sharp, burr-free cuts with low heat influence, supporting high-end finishing standards. Shops using a robot laser cutter can maintain stable accuracy even during long production runs, improving both productivity and final output.

First Layer
(Contact Protection) 0.08mm thick stretch film
(Moisture-proof and antistatic formula) 360° sealed to block moisture and dust, preventing humidity-induced rust on precision guide rails (especially for shipping to Southeast Asia).
01
Second Layer
(Cushioning Layer) 5cm bubble column array
(Not ordinary bubble film) Absorbs 70% of initial impact energy.
Passes ISTA 3A vibration testing, protecting optical lenses from high-frequency vibrations caused by shipping.
02
Third Layer
(Energy Absorption Layer) EPE anti-collision foam
(CNC engraving) Customized to fit the body contour.
Pressure distribution >85%, eliminating the risk of LCD/control panel crushing and shattering.
03
Forth Layer
(Rigid Protection) 18mm plywood crate
(Fumigation treatment + steel strap reinforcement) Compressive strength >2 tons.
Forklift puncture protection, meets EU IPPC export standards (quarantine and detention exemption).
04
Fifth Layer
Fifth Layer
(Ultimate Fixation) 304 Stainless Steel Cable Ties
(Tension-locking design) Prevents cracking or internal displacement of the box.
